Harry was lost in Lake Michigan while flying an air boat for the U.S. Navy. There were three on the plane at the time and all were lost. Three days later reckage of the plane washed up on the shore in Michigan. He was a career Navy man and was to retire in a few weeks. Harry was survived by his wife Bertha and baby daughter Barbara. Six months after his death Bertha gave birth to their second daughter Hannah.
